Recoil is the backward force that occurs when a firearm is fired. When a cartridge ignites inside the firearm’s chamber, a large amount of gases from the gunpowder rapidly expand, creating very high pressure. This pressure pushes the bullet through the firearm’s barrel at an incredible speed. Recoil is a physical effect generated from the release of gases and the bullet being shot away from the firearm. This means that the firearm moves backward in the opposite direction to the one in which the bullet is shot.
Recoil can vary in intensity depending on factors such as caliber, firearm weight, type of ammunition used, amount of gunpowder, and firearm design. Larger calibers and heavier ammunition typically generate more recoil. A heavier firearm weight can reduce the perceived recoil force by absorbing some of the energy.
Why Reduce Recoil?
Reducing recoil and its significant force is important for creating a positive experience in hunting and shooting. High recoil can be uncomfortable and painful for the shooter, and it can even lead to physical injuries with prolonged exposure. High recoil also affects accuracy and the ability to recover between shots.
How Silencers Reduce Recoil
All Stalon silencers reduce recoil when firing shots. The silencer acts as an expansion chamber where gases can expand and cool slightly before being released into the environment. By spreading out the gases and reducing their velocity inside the silencer, the force from the expanding gunpowder is diminished.

Silencers are made from materials that add extra weight to the firearm’s barrel, helping balance the firearm and reduce movement after firing. They also contain damping materials designed to absorb and convert the energy from the recoil.
